    Span 60

    Span 60, also known as Sorbitan Monostearate, is a non-ionic emulsifier obtained by the esterification of sorbitol with stearic acid.
    It is widely used in the food, cosmetic, pharmaceutical, and chemical industries due to its excellent compatibility with oils, thermal stability, and emulsifying ability in water-in-oil (W/O) systems.
    Span 60 appears as a yellowish to light brown waxy solid or powder, soluble in oils and organic solvents, but practically insoluble in water.


    Chemical Composition and Structure

    • Chemical Name: Sorbitan Monostearate

    • Molecular Formula: C₂₄H₄₆O₆

    • Molecular Weight: ≈ 430.6 g/mol

    • CAS Number: 1338-41-6

    • Chemical Type: Non-ionic fatty acid ester

    • HLB Value: ~4.7 (ideal for W/O emulsions)

    Structure Description:
    Span 60 consists of a hydrophilic sorbitol moiety esterified with stearic acid, resulting in a molecule that effectively stabilizes oil-based systems while providing controlled emulsification.


    Physical and Chemical Properties

    Property Typical Value
    Appearance Yellowish to light brown waxy solid or powder
    Odor Mild, nearly odorless
    Density (20°C) ≈ 1.03 g/cm³
    Melting Point 53–57°C
    Solubility Insoluble in water; soluble in oils and organic solvents
    Thermal Stability Stable under normal food and cosmetic processing conditions
    Ionic Nature Non-ionic

    Applications

    1. Food Industry

    • Used as an emulsifier and stabilizer in margarine, non-dairy creamers, chocolates, and cakes

    • Improves texture, consistency, and product stability

    • Prevents fat crystallization

    • Complies with FAO/WHO and FDA food additive standards (E491)

    2. Cosmetics and Personal Care

    • Emulsifier in creams, lotions, balms, and ointments

    • Enhances stability of oil-based phases and improves texture

    • Provides smooth skin feel and improved viscosity control

    3. Pharmaceutical Industry

    • Used in controlled-release drug formulations

    • Enhances stability of creams, suspensions, and ointments

    • Improves bioavailability of lipophilic active ingredients

    4. Chemical and Industrial Applications

    • Functions as a stabilizer and dispersant in lubricants, industrial oils, waxes, and coatings

    • Improves blend uniformity and product stability


    Advantages

    • High compatibility with vegetable and mineral oils

    • Excellent thermal and chemical stability

    • Non-toxic and safe within permitted concentrations

    • Enhances shelf life and emulsion quality

    • Can be easily combined with other emulsifiers (e.g., Tweens) to adjust HLB values


    Limitations

    • Insoluble in water, requiring combination with high-HLB emulsifiers for O/W systems

    • Excessive use may alter texture or consistency of end products

    • Must adhere to international regulatory standards for food and pharmaceutical applications


    Safety and Handling

    • Safety: Safe at recommended concentrations; prolonged or direct contact with skin or eyes should be avoided

    • PPE (Personal Protective Equipment): Use gloves, mask, and safety goggles when handling the product

    Storage Conditions:

    • Store in tightly sealed containers, protected from moisture and direct sunlight

    • Recommended storage temperature: 15–30°C

    • Keep away from strong oxidizing agents and heat sources

    Shelf Life: Minimum 24 months under recommended conditions
